Mine works just fine - you just have to arrange things so the outlet is below tray level. They are quite expensive new, the last time I looked and can be invaluable for the occasinal sheet film wash, or a single neg. that has been soaked in selenium or whatever and needs washing. I have to set mine up so the tray in which I am washing sits on top of 2 or three others so the outlet part is down low and the flow into the tray is near the bottom. H ope this helps. Turns out that I was a bit too timid with the water:
the siphon doesn't engage when the volume is too low,
but once it gets going I can reduce it and it keeps going.
